‘Arrested Development’ Boss Confirms 22-Episode Season 4 Edit
It’s always possible that Arrested Development Season 5 finally gets its s— together in the next year, but in the meantime, creator Mitch Hurwitz wants to re-release Season 4 entirely. Hurwitz confirms that a network-style 22-episode, 22-minute re-edit of the fragmented Season 4 sits on the shelf, with “totally different storytelling.”

‘Arrested Development’ Season 4 Sets May 26 Debut, Adds Additional Episode
The 'Arrested Development' season 4 front has been curiously quiet of late, but at long last the Bluths have finally set their return! Netflix officially announced today that 'Arrested Development's' revival season of all-new episodes will hit the streaming website on May 26, toting an additional episode that brings the reunion to 15 episodes total.
